[edit] Credits

Written by George Harrison.

[edit] Musicians

  • John Lennon – tambourine, harmony vocal
  • Paul McCartney – lead guitar, bass, harmony vocal
  • George Harrison – double-tracked lead vocal, rhythm guitar
  • Ringo Starr – drums, maracas, cowbell
